The Report
This report looks at the impact of financial incentives on decision making. The authors used a laboratory experiment based on a previous publication by Geoffrey Sprinkle (2000) to test the hypothesis that performance related incentives significantly improved decision-making performance, with individuals assessing and making better use of available information. The report also identifies other factors and characteristics of participants which impact upon performance.
